Amid growing discussions about the game featuring Anabelle, players express mixed sentiments online. With some claiming theyโve played through it a myriad of times, others criticize the game's references to renowned art, igniting debates across forums.
Players are engaging heavily in discussions about gameplay mechanics and artistic allusions. A few comments note how "Pietร is one of the most famous sculptures in history," while others remark, "Thatโs one of Michelangeloโs famous pieces."
Art References: Discussion centers around the explicit references to Michelangelo's Pietร .
Gameplay Experience: Many claim repetitive gameplay diminishes enjoyment, affecting overall perceptions of the game.
Player Sentiment: A notable divide exists regarding game appreciation; some find it unique, while others desire fresh content.
"It feels like I'm playing the same thing over and over again," shared one player, pointing out the repetitive nature.
"The art references? They add depth, but are they enough?" another noted, illustrating the ongoing conflict.
